After years of shaping a powerhouse career in the music industry, Joi Brown founded Culture Creators – a company that builds platforms, curates high-impact events, and connects industry veterans with the next generation of trailblazers across sports, entertainment, fashion, business, and technology. Culture Creators also operates a nonprofit, Campus Changemakers, a two-year mentorship program supporting students at colleges and universities nationwide. The organization has awarded hundreds of thousands of dollars in scholarships, opening doors and creating real opportunities for emerging leaders. At the heart of Joi Brown’s work is a simple truth: relationships are more valuable than money. And through Culture Creators, she continues to build bridges, elevate voices, and invest in the culture-shapers of tomorrow.
